Final Thoughts
While “feel free to contact me” is still perfectly acceptable, using modern alternatives can make your communication feel more:
- Approachable and human
- Clear and action-oriented
- Professional without sounding robotic
Try to match your tone depending on the situation:
- Formal emails: polished and respectful
- Casual chats: friendly and relaxed
- Client communication: supportive and helpful
A small change in wording can make you sound more confident, helpful, and easy to reach.
